Muddy Frogwater arts show names winners

The Harvest Time Fine Arts Show in Milton-Freewater during the Muddy Frogwater Festival attracted approximately 200 visitors viewing 63 articles in the exhibit.

People who made the show succeed included participants, volunteers and supporters. The art show committee consisted of Beverley McRae, Leona Shumway, Louise Piper Johnson, Karen Bright, Barbara Coddington, Blanche Mason, Joan Knowles, Ruth Meyers, Nadine Dougherty and Jean Ann Mitchell. Curtis Walters prepared display boards and Margaret Jamison judged the entries. Christ the King Lutheran Church made space for the show in the church fellowship room.

Other supporters included LaRamada, Hong’s, Shelley’s Last Shot, The Fountain, The Oasis, Applebees, Elmer’s, 3 Divas, Earl Brown & Co. Family Furniture, Shangri-La, Hu’s Nails, Mongolian Grill, Baker Boyer Bank, The Sun Catcher and Dr. Norman Sagger.

Winners received prizes at a reception Aug. 17. Winners in the photography category were Joseph Spoonhower, first; Lori Montgomery, second; and Fran Walker, third. Sculpture/fabrics arts winners included Lee Chase, first; J.C. Berndt, second; and Nancy Kessler, third. Painting winners were Randy Klassen, first; Deborah Brace, second; and Sally Thomason, third.

People’s Choice winners, determined by visitor votes, were T.J. Hutchins, photography; Melvin Wheatley, sculpture/fabrics; and Jean Ann Mitchell, painting.
